I have re worked the hatches as they were to small and Ive found out from war time and curret pictures of wrecked LVTs that the hatches seem to sit flush with the hull and have a raised lip around them rather than reccesed into the hulls. So Ive now done this . I used paper clips bent into the shape of the frames for the lips . Just need to sort the hinges ? Thanks Daisycutter as for your question Im not sure yet . When I waterproofed a HL Tiger tub I put rubber washers either side however I never tested it as had a change of plans . Yer night mare with boats but what about planes !
